Variant History

Volvo XC90 2.5T Gen1 - Engine History & Specs at a Glance

Launched in 2002 as the entry-level petrol model in the first-generation XC90 range, the 2.5T used Volvo's proven B5254T2 five-cylinder turbocharged engine. It served as the gateway to the XC90 lineup for buyers who wanted petrol refinement without the complexity or running costs of the T6's 2.9-litre straight-six. First-generation production ran until 2014, with the 2.5T remaining a staple of the range throughout.

Common Failure

PCV system clogging - the Positive Crankcase Ventilation system on the B5254T2 can become blocked, leading to increased crankcase pressure, oil leaks from seals, and eventual turbocharger oil starvation. Regular PCV servicing is critical. Timing belt replacement is also essential at 80,000-mile intervals - interference engine design means belt failure causes catastrophic valve damage. [THIRD-PARTY]

Early diagnosis is recommended if symptoms appear, especially on higher-mileage examples where damage can escalate quickly.

Common Problems
Volvo XC90 2.5T Gen1 Engine Problems - Repair Cost vs Replacement

The B5254T2 five-cylinder turbo is a robust, well-proven Volvo engine that served across the S60, V70, S80 and XC70 ranges. However, age and mileage bring predictable failure points - particularly around the PCV system, timing belt, and turbocharger. PCV System Failure
PCV System Failure

Why the Volvo XC90 2.5T Gen1 Develops Oil Leaks and Turbo Problems

Affected Vehicles

Volvo XC90 2.5T Gen1 (B5254T2, B5254T9, B5254T3, 2002-2014)

Typical Failure Mileage

60,000-100,000 miles

Root Cause

The PCV (Positive Crankcase Ventilation) system becomes blocked with sludge, increasing crankcase pressure. This forces oil past seals and can starve the turbocharger of oil, leading to turbo failure. Symptoms include oil leaks from cam seals and crank seals, blue smoke from the exhaust, and a whistling noise from the turbo. [THIRD-PARTY]

Vehicle Value Check

A typical 2002-2010 Volvo XC90 2.5T Gen1 is worth £1,500-£6,000 depending on year, mileage, and condition [THIRD-PARTY]. PCV system replacement (£350-£550) is well within value for any running example. A full engine replacement (£2,500-£4,000) makes sense for vehicles worth £3,500+ where the owner intends to keep the car for 2+ years. For sub-£2,000 examples with catastrophic engine failure, evaluate scrap value before committing.

Our Recommendation

The PCV system is the single most important preventative maintenance item on the B5254T2. If you own a 2.5T XC90 approaching 60,000 miles, budget for PCV replacement - it's far cheaper than a turbocharger or full engine replacement. If you're already seeing oil leaks or blue smoke, get the PCV inspected immediately and have the turbo oil feed checked for blockage.

What are the signs of PCV failure on an XC90 2.5T-

The most common signs of PCV system failure include: oil leaks from camshaft seals or crankshaft seals, blue smoke from the exhaust on startup, a whistling noise from the engine, and increased oil consumption.

  • The PCV system should be replaced every 60,000 miles as preventative maintenance
  • Ignoring PCV issues can starve the turbocharger of oil, causing catastrophic turbo failure
  • A simple "glove test" (placing a rubber glove over the oil filler cap opening) can indicate PCV blockage

How reliable is the Volvo XC90 2.5T Gen1 engine-

The B5254T2 five-cylinder turbo is generally considered one of Volvo's most durable petrol engines. With proper maintenance (PCV system every 60k miles, timing belt every 80k miles, regular oil changes), many 2.5T XC90s exceed 200,000 miles without major engine failure.

  • The engine is shared across S60, V70, S80 and XC70 - proven reliability record
  • PCV system neglect is the single biggest cause of premature failure
  • Timing belt replacement is non-negotiable - the engine is an interference design

What's the difference between the XC90 2.5T and the XC90 T6-

The 2.5T uses a 2.5-litre inline-five turbocharged engine producing 208hp, while the T6 uses a 2.9-litre straight-six twin-turbo producing 272hp.

  • The 2.5T is lighter and simpler - better fuel economy and lower maintenance costs
  • The T6 has more power but is more complex and has higher running costs
  • The 2.5T's five-cylinder engine is generally considered more reliable than the T6's six-cylinder
  • Both are first-generation XC90 engines; the 2.5T was the entry-level petrol model
